Agmantine is a natural metabolite of the amino acid arginine. It is formed when arginine is decarboxylated by the enzyme arginine decarboxylase and is found naturally in ragweed pollen, ergot fungi, octopus muscle, herring sperm, sponges, and the mammalian brain. Azimilide is an investigational class III anti-arrhythmic drug that blocks fast and slow components of the delayed rectifier cardiac potassium channels. It is not approved for use in any country, but is currently in clinical trials in the United States.

Formic acid (systematically called methanoic acid) is the simplest carboxylic acid. It is an important intermediate in chemical synthesis and occurs naturally, most famously in the venom of bee and ant stings. It is commonly used as a preservative and antibacterial agent in livestock feed.

Zomepirac, formerly marketed as Zomax tablets, was associated with fatal and near-fatal anaphylactoid reactions. The manufacturer voluntarily removed Zomax tablets from the Canadian, US, and UK markets in March 1983.

Levopropoxyphene is a stereoisomer of propoxyphene in the form of 2S, 3R enantiomer. It was sold as an antitussive, but it was removed from the market in the 70s. Carbazochrome is a hemostatic agent that promotes clotting, preventing blood loss from open wounds. It is an oxidation product of adrenaline which enhances the microcirculatory tone . Hydracarbazine is a pyridazine that has found use as an antihypertensive agent It was once marketed in France under the tradename Normatensyl.

Contulakin-G is a broad spectrum non-opioid analgesic. It is the synthetic form of a natural peptide extracted from the venom of the Conus Geographus sea snail.

Olesoxime is a cholesterol-like small molecule that has demonstrated a remarkable neuroprotective profile in a battery of both in vitro and in vivo preclinical models. For example, it has demonstrated the ability to prevent neurodegeneration, enhance nerve function and accelerate neuroregeneration following nerve trauma.[A3282,A253233]

Tetraethylammonium is an experimental drug with no approved indication or marketed formulation. The only marketed drug containing tetraethylammonium was a combination drug called Fosglutamina B6, but this drug has now been discontinued.
